Bounds on the Crosscap Number of Torus Knots

Thomas W. Mattman, Owen Sizemore

math.GTarXiv:math/0409581

Abstract

For a torus knot K, we bound the crosscap number c(K) in terms of the genus g(K) and crossing number n(K): c(K) ≤ [(g(K)+9)/6] and c(K) ≤ [(n(K) + 16)/12]. The (6n-2,3) torus knots show that these bounds are sharp.
